Bobby Brown Arrested For Drug Possession, Speeding

Singer pulled over early Thursday morning in Atlanta.

Singer Bobby Brown was arrested on Thursday morning in Atlanta for speeding, driving without a valid license and possession of marijuana.

Brown was driving in his black Cadillac Escalade SUV on Peachtree Road in the tony Buckhead area of Atlanta at around 2:35 a.m. Police clocked him at 52 miles per hour in a 35 mph zone, and proceeded to arrest the singer not only for speeding, but, upon further inspection, for driving without a valid license and possession of less than an ounce of pot, according to a police department spokesperson.

At around 10 a.m., Brown posted his $1,300 bail and was released ... directly into the hands of Atlanta's neighboring DeKalb County authorities. Brown had failed to appear in DeKalb County Court after a 1997 arrest for similar offenses: DUI, speeding and "failure to maintain lane."

Brown quickly posted a $10,000 bond and was released. The DeKalb County hearing is set for Friday afternoon, where the "Thug Lovin' " singer (see [article id="1458373"]"Ja Rule Masters Art Of 'Thug Lovin' ' Thanks To Karate-Kicking Bobby Brown"[/article]) may face either a fine or jail time.

While hitting two jails before noon certainly doesn't sound like a day at the beach, at least Brown was amongst friends. Said one Atlanta Police Department rep, "Oh yeah, we know Bobby quite well around here. He comes through here often."

Bobby Brown's spokespeople did not return calls by press time.
